6 week old baby sleepimg for long stints at night, will this knacker my milk supply?

8 replies

Bodkin · 27/08/2007 22:32

She cluster feeds all evening [well about every 2 hours, as opposed to every 3 in the day] and then sleeps from 11.30/12 until 7 am ish. last night her last feed was at 10.30pm and she slept unti 8am DD1 never did this, and i'm not sure whether to be overjoyed or concerned! aren't night feeds essential to keep milk supply up in the early weeks, or do the evening feeds count as night feeds?

Twinklemegan · 27/08/2007 22:34

My thought would be that your supply should surely cope with your own baby's feeding pattern.

bookthief · 27/08/2007 22:34

Ds dropped a night feed at a similar age and I got a good slapping for worrying about it on here .

I think it's ok as she's obviously getting what she needs in the evening. If she decides to change her mind and feed in the night again your supply will up itself to meet the demand.

absandme · 28/08/2007 10:46

I was advised it takes 6wks to sort your milk supply & then it's supply & demand. I was also told that baby sleeps at night as she has enough during the day, including the cluster feeds pre-bedtime.
I would be overjoyed, I was after the above reassurance from hv, weight & nappies ok so relish in the fact that she sleeps!
If she's hungry in the night she will wake for feeding, if she aint hungry she will sleep!
